ABSTRACT:
A method for positioning actuators inside printing machines is described. In particular, the positioning operations of metering elements, which serve to feed ink, moisture or varnish and interact with a rotating cylinder, are improved. To this end, the metering elements are automatically moved from time to time up to the rotating cylinder and the position resulting in the process is stored as a so-called zero position. The method according to the invention is intended in particular to ensure that the metering element is not set with too high a force relative to the cylinder during future positioning operations. This is done by motion commands being fed to the drive allocated to the metering element so that this drive moves the metering element in two areas, in which the metering element is contiguous to the cylinder and furthermore is in contact with the cylinder. While the position values of the metering element are detected, the corresponding functional relations of the position signals of the metering element are detected as a function of the motion commands of the drive. The zero position value, at which both functions are identical, is stored as the motion command for further positioning operations.
